Output d4d9d5848242ce424c61c5715f33daa5b9af979e2aa11a7b85050880e527e0a3:73

value
345521512
script pubkey
OP_0 OP_PUSHBYTES_20 1f1d3811fd2d49a37970a67aacec5fe0b2af5c9f
address
bc1qruwnsy0a94y6x7ts5ea2emzluze27hylvv23eu
transaction
d4d9d5848242ce424c61c5715f33daa5b9af979e2aa11a7b85050880e527e0a3
spent
true